Shiplap painting services involve preparing and applying fresh paint to shiplap walls, panels, or accent features within a property. This process typically includes cleaning the surface, sanding to ensure smoothness, priming to improve paint adhesion, and then applying multiple coats of high-quality paint or stain. Professional contractors focus on achieving a clean, even finish that enhances the natural texture and character of the shiplap, whether it’s used in living rooms, kitchens, bedrooms, or feature walls. This service helps homeowners refresh the look of their space and protect the wood surfaces from wear and moisture damage.

The overview below groups typical Shiplap Painting proj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or touch-ups or small sections of shiplap,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and complexity of the area.
Standard Painting - Painting entire walls or sections of shiplap us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Most projects in this category are straightforward, with fewer reaching the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Full Wall or Room Painting - Complete room painting involving shiplap can range from $1,500 to $3,000. Larger or more detailed projects tend to approach the upper limits, but many projects stay within the middle ranges.
Full Replacement or Custom Work - Larger, more complex shiplap painting projects or full replacements can exceed $3,000 and reach $5,000+ in some cases. These tend to be less common but are necessary for extensive renovations or custom finishes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
